Okay, so let's get one thing straight right off the bat: plugging a power strip into itself won't generate free energy or solve the energy crisis. In fact, it won't do anything at all. It’s a closed loop, a circuit that can't be completed in a way that allows electricity to flow and power anything. Think of it like a dog chasing its tail – lots of energy expended, but ultimately going nowhere.
